Veterans Legal Clinic Teams Up with UIC’s CUPPA to Better Serve Those Who’ve Served

Published by UIC Advancement

In 2006, three Law School degree candidates recognized that veterans were having trouble navigating the Veterans Benefits Administration claims process. In an effort to provide legal assistance to such veterans, they created the Veterans Legal Clinic. Thirteen years later, Assistant Professor of Law and Director of UIC Law’s Veterans Legal Clinic, Yelena Duterte, started thinking more about who the Clinic should be serving that they weren’t. In an interview with UIC’s Office of Advancement, Duterte shares how Dan Alberti (MPA ‘21), a student in the College of Urban Planning and Public Affairs (CUPPA), helped the Clinic solve that problem by assisting with research and interviewing stakeholders to inform a data strategy.
